Determining transit time across an asynchronous FIFO memory by measuring fractional occupancy
    1.
    发明授权
    Determining transit time across an asynchronous FIFO memory by measuring fractional occupancy 有权
    通过测量分数占用来确定跨异步FIFO存储器的传输时间

    公开(公告)号:US07594048B1

    公开(公告)日:2009-09-22

    申请号:US11893004

    申请日:2007-08-14

    CPC classification number: G06F5/12

    Abstract: Measuring transit time across an asynchronous first-in-first-out (FIFO) memory can include sampling an indication of a value of a read pointer of the FIFO memory at a sampling frequency that exceeds a frequency of a read clock and a write clock of the FIFO memory. An indication of a value of a write pointer of the FIFO memory can be sampled at the sampling frequency. For each sampling period, a measure of occupancy of the FIFO memory can be calculated according to a sampled pair including the indication of the value of the read pointer and the indication of the value of the write pointer. The measure of occupancy can be averaged over a predetermined number of cycles of the sampling frequency. The averaged measure of occupancy can be output as an indication of transit time across the FIFO memory.

    Abstract translation: 跨越异步先入先出(FIFO)存储器测量传输时间可以包括以超过读取时钟的频率和读取时钟的采样频率对FIFO存储器的读指针的值的指示进行采样 FIFO存储器。 可以以采样频率对FIFO存储器的写指针的值的指示进行采样。 对于每个采样周期,可以根据包括读指针的值的指示和写指针的值的指示的采样对来计算FIFO存储器的占用量。 可以在采样频率的预定数量的周期内对占用的量度进行平均。 可以将占用的平均度量输出为FIFO存储器上的传输时间的指示。

Patent Agency Ranking